NIOS postpones November 6 Class 10, 12 exams across India due to Bihar assembly elections; new dates soon
Vikas Kumar Pandit | November 6, 2025 | 03:29 PM IST | 2 mins read
NIOS Class 10, 12 Exam 2025: The postponed papers include Physics, History, Environmental Science, and Library and Information Science for Class 12, and Painting for Class 10.
The National Institute of Open Schooling (NIOS) has postponed the NIOS Class 10, 12 exam scheduled for today, November 6, 2025, across India due to the Bihar Assembly Elections and related administrative and logistical reasons.
According to the official notification, the NIOS Class 12 exams 2025 for Physics (312), History (315), Environmental Science (333), and Library and Information Science (339) have been postponed. The NIOS Class 10 exam for Painting (225) has also been postponed.
NIOS states that the new exam dates for these subjects will be announced shortly. However, the institute confirmed that exam at overseas centres will be held as per the existing schedule.
“The new dates of examination in respect of these subjects will be intimated shortly. The examination in centres abroad will be conducted as per the schedule. All candidates appearing in NIOS Examinations are advised to keep visiting the official website of NIOS for the latest updates,” the official notice said.
The NIOS Class 10, 12 exams 2025 are scheduled to continue till November 18. The next Class 10 exam will be held tomorrow, November 7, for Science and Technology (212), while Class 12 students will appear for Data Entry Operations (Theory) (336) on the same day.
